Job description
Overview

Radiologist vacancy in Al-Kuwait Kuwait. We are looking to fill the position of Radiologist in Al-Kuwait. The successful candidate will be responsible for performing radiological imaging examinations, as well as interpreting and reporting on imaging studies. We are looking for a Radiologist who has a strong knowledge of the latest medical technologies, is able to work independently and effectively, and is a team player. The ideal candidate should have excellent communication skills, both written and verbal.

Responsibilities
  • Perform imaging examinations including X-rays, CT scans, MRI scans etc.
  • Diagnose radiological findings based on the images taken
  • Analyze patient history in order to determine appropriate examination
  • Interact with patients in order to understand their medical needs
  • Interpret and report on test results to other healthcare professionals
  • Maintain accurate records of patient test results
  • Ensure all equipment is properly maintained and calibrated
Candidate Requirements
  • A degree in Radiology from an accredited university or college
  • A minimum of two years’ experience in a Radiology position
  • Excellent knowledge of medical terminology, anatomy, physiology, pathology and pharmacology
  • Ability to work independently and effectively as part of a larger team
